cmd/compile/internal/gc: recursive-descent parser
This is a translation of the yacc-based parser with adjustements to make the grammar work for a recursive-descent parser followed by cleanups and simplifications. The yacc actions were mostly literally copied for correctness with better temporary names. A few of the syntax tests were adjusted for slightly different error messages (it is very difficult to match the yacc-based error messages in all cases, and sometimes the new parser could produce better errors). The new parser is enabled by default. To switch back to the yacc-based parser, set -oldparser.
